  • About King's Forest

    Located in the heart of the picturesque Red Hill Valley and at the foot of the Niagara Escarpment, King's Forest Golf Club is without a doubt one of the premier public golf facilities in the country. It's also one of the busiest, averaging 42,000 rounds annually over the last five years.

    Designed by former City of Hamilton Parks Foreman Matt Broman, with input from Chedoke Head Professional Rod Goodes, the course opened for play in the fall of 1973. Broman also did the redesign of the Beddoe course in 1961. King's Forest measures 7,150 yards, par-72 from the tips with a rolling layout that features some terrific elevated tee shots, lots of challenging doglegs and six holes cross the Red Hill Creek. The addition of irrigation ponds and significant improvements to the Red Hill Creek, which winds its way through the property, in 2009 have only added to the challenge.

  • Event Details

    The PING Canadian Junior Match-Play Championship is one of the Canadian Junior Golf Associations “Major” Junior Championships and is the only Nationally run match-play championship for junior & bantam aged players.

    For over 24 seasons the PING Canadian Junior Match-Play Championship has provided an opportunity for both Boys & Girls age 10-18 years of age to gain valuable experience in competitive match-play, a format that many of the worlds top amateur championships utilize.

    Match-Play is the truest test of ones skills & mental capabilities on the golf course, as players not only need to compete against the golf course but go head-to-head against another competitor in a one-on-one competition that will put their course management skills to the ultimate test.

    Tournament Format

    Junior Boys (U19) – Top 16 advance to match-play
    Bantam Boys (U15) – Top 16 advance to match-play
    Junior Girls (U19) – Top 16 advance to match-play
    Bantam Girls (U15) – Top 16 advance to Match-play

    Number of players qualifying for match play may decrease based on tournament entries per division. Final number of match play seeds will be announced 7 days prior to the tournament.
